Description: The monoclonal antibody sl6arg recognizes human Arginase-1, a 35 kDa enzyme that that helps eliminate nitrogen by converting L-arginine to urea and L-ornithine which further converts to polyamine. These polyamines are important for cell proliferation and removal of toxins that arise from protein degradation. Expression is found in the liver, neutrophils, as well as myeloid derived suppressor cells (MDSC) and neural stem cells. Expression in macrophages has not been determined in humans, while in mice expression in M2 macrophages is well established. Arginase-1 may be expressed in the myeloid population in breast cancer tumors and is typically found in the majority of hepatocellular carcinomas. Applications Reported: This sl6arg antibody has been reported for use in western blotting, immunohistochemical staining of formalin-fixed paraffin embedded tissue sections, microscopy, immunohistochemical staining, and immunocytochemistry. Applications Tested: This sl6arg antibody has been tested by immunohistochemistry on formalin-fixed paraffin embedded human tissue using either low or high pH antigen retrieval and can be used at less than or equal to 20 μg/mL. This sl6arg antibody has also been tested by immunocytochemistry of fixed and permeabilized human cells and can be used at less than or equal to 20 μg/mL. It is recommended that the antibody be carefully titrated for optimal performance in the assay of interest.

Arginase-1 (ARG1) catalyzes the hydrolysis of L-arginine into ornithine and urea, a critical step for the urea cycle. Defects in ARG1 are the cause of argininemia, an autosomal recessive disorder characterized by hyperammonemia. There are several isoforms of mammalian arginase. The type I isoform, is a cytosolic enzyme and expressed predomitly in the liver as a component of the urea cycle. Hepatocellular carcinoma usually shows higher protein expression of ARG1 than normal liver cells.
